CVS Health plans to launch its CVS CostVantage and CVS Caremark TrueCost programs in 2025. CostVantage will define the drug cost and related reimbursement with contracted PBMs and payers, CVS noted in a statement.
About 84% of hospitals had posted a machine-readable file containing rate information by the end of first-quarter 2023, up from 65% the previous quarter, according to a report released by Turquoise Health.

The Purchaser Business Group on Health (PBGH), a coalition of about 40 large private and public employers including Walmart, Disney, Costco and Microsoft, recently launched EmsanaRx, a nonprofit PBM. Meanwhile, billionaire Mark Cuban’s Cost Plus Drug Company is another PBM that launched recently.

A new study demonstrates the cost to the U.S. health care system from an anti-competitive tactic known as “product hopping,” which involves a brand name drug company moving patients to a new reformulated version of a drug when an existing drug’s exclusivity is close to expiring.
